Course Summary
Description coaching and assessing vocational learners, usually on a one-to-one basis, in a range of learning environments.
Course Details
- Plan coaching and assessment
- Deliver coaching support
- Assess learners
- Support quality improvement
How will it be delivered and assessed?
Observation, professional discussion and end point assessment.
Entry requirements
Individual employers may set any entry requirements which may include:
(As a dual-professional) - A qualification, at an appropriate level, and relevant up-to-date experience in the candidate’s vocational/subject specialism.
Many candidates will already possess a Level 3 qualification in assessing. Depending on the specific education and training context, employers (and/or awarding organisations) may require candidates without an assessor qualification, to achieve this prior to completion of their apprenticeship.
Candidates may have achieved maths, English and ICT skills at Level 2 (equivalent to GCSE Grade 4, or above) prior to commencing their training. Those that have not must achieve this prior to taking the end-point assessment.
